Block
#13,567,318
4d
7 txs20,731 confs
Transactions
7
Total Output
₳776,664.39
$117.26K
Fees
₳3.33
Size
5.82 KB
5,956 bytes
Details
Hash
4ecb585b5a345e13e94f426fb015f3287d825365ee48634f8a252b31ea162c65
Epoch / Slot
Epoch 637 · slot 190,251,610 · epoch-slot 430,810
Timestamp
4d · Thu, 18 Jun 2026 21:25:01 GMT
Block producer
VRF key
vrf_vk19…jsr4qdy8
Op cert
88d24382…3a820612
Op cert counter
9